The prince who wanted to make iceberg water practical
The event was the First International Conference on Iceberg Utilization, held on October 2, 1977. Its organiser was 42-year-old Mohammed bin Faisal, the son of Saudi Arabia's reigning king and head of the country's Saline Water Conversion Corporation.The conference guests got a small taste of the idea itself. Pieces of the two-tonne iceberg were used to chill their drinks, while larger pieces of the ancient glacier ice were placed in punch bowls, as per a Science Blog report. The drinks were apricot nectar, in keeping with the prince's religious observance.
But the display was not simply for entertainment. Mohammed bin Faisal had spent the previous decade overseeing Saudi Arabia's national desalination program and knew how much the country depended on turning seawater into fresh water.
Desalination required enormous amounts of energy. In Saudi Arabia, that energy came from burning oil, which the country could otherwise sell on international markets. As the population grew and demand for water increased, the economic drag of producing fresh water through desalination also became a concern.
The prince was looking for another source of freshwater. The plan was to tow an enormous iceberg to Saudi Arabia A small group of engineers was exploring the possibility of harvesting freshwater from icebergs that would otherwise melt into the ocean.
The proposal Prince Mohammed promoted involved an 85-million-tonne Antarctic iceberg. The plan was to tow it roughly 5,000 miles through the Indian Ocean and Red Sea to Saudi Arabia, at an estimated cost of about $90 million, as per the Science Blog report.
The calculation behind the idea was straightforward. A huge iceberg contains an enormous amount of freshwater. If one could be reliably towed to a country that depended heavily on desalination, wrapped in insulation to slow melting during the journey and then melted in a controlled way, the resulting water could potentially cost less than desalinating seawater. The problem was turning that calculation into reality.
The iceberg never made it to Arabia
At the end of the 1977 conference, Prince Mohammed told delegates that “We can do it if we put the effort into it. Perhaps we will tow an iceberg in three to five years,” as quoted by Science Blog. Then a Time magazine report from the same month quoted him predicting that one would reach Arabia within three years.However, neither happened. The engineering challenges of moving a floating block of freshwater ice across thousands of miles of ocean turned out to be substantially more difficult than the initial modeling had suggested.
Insulation was one of the biggest problems. Engineers needed something that could survive the journey, keep enough of the iceberg intact through weeks in tropical waters and remain affordable at enormous scale.
Propulsion presented another challenge. No available tugboat could pull a mass of that size at meaningful speed against real ocean currents.
The plan remained a proposal rather than becoming an actual water-supply system.
One engineer kept working on the idea
The concept did not disappear entirely. French engineer Georges Mougin, who had been part of Prince Mohammed's original team, continued working on the problem for decades.In 2011, he used 3D modelling software, updated ocean-current data from satellites and improved insulation materials to run new simulations.
His conclusion was that transporting icebergs was more feasible than the technology available in the 1970s had been able to demonstrate. But the idea remained expensive and risky. It also required political and financial support that no country had been willing to provide.
Why the iceberg idea is being examined again
The idea has resurfaced as countries continue to face pressure over freshwater supplies.Desalination has not become cheaper as quickly as originally hoped. Newer reverse-osmosis systems have reduced costs substantially since the 1970s, but removing salt from seawater still requires significant energy. Countries whose freshwater supplies depend heavily on desalination therefore continue to look for alternatives.
At the same time, ice loss from Antarctica and Greenland has increased significantly since the 1990s.
The freshwater Prince Mohammed was interested in capturing is therefore being released into the ocean as icebergs and other ice melt.
Interest resurfaced during Cape Town's severe water crisis in 2018, when proposals were made to tow an Antarctic iceberg to the South African coast. Another proposal in 2019 targeted the UAE.
Neither project progressed beyond feasibility studies.
An Anchorage Daily News report revisited the Portage Glacier story and noted that engineers in several countries are once again running the numbers on iceberg transport as a possible response to freshwater shortages in parts of the Arabian Peninsula, southern Africa and Asia.
Nothing has been built. Nothing has been formally commissioned. But the idea Prince Mohammed promoted at Iowa State University in 1977 has not completely disappeared.
The 4,000-year-old ice was only the beginning
The two-tonne block of Portage Glacier ice was a small demonstration of a much bigger idea.Prince Mohammed died in 2017 without seeing an iceberg reach Arabia. Nearly five decades after ancient Alaskan ice was served to conference guests in Iowa, the idea of moving enormous blocks of freshwater ice to places that need the water is being examined again.
The technology, cost and risks remain unresolved. But the experiment in Iowa captured the basic idea Prince Mohammed wanted to explore: instead of watching freshwater ice melt into the ocean, could some of it be transported to people who need it?
